Julian Sands was born in Otley Yorkshire, England on the 15th of January
1958. Sands acting career began in passion plays at the age of six.
He also attended the Central School of Speech and Drama in London. His
first big break was in the British television series "A Married
Man" starring Anthony Hopkins. He eventually wrote to director
Ken Russell, whom he admired very much, desiring to play in any part
of his films. In 1986, Russell sent him the script of "Gothic" with
an offer to play the key roll of Percy Bysshe Shelley. Julian
Sands has been acting successfully in a variety of films all over the
world. Sands was also who
author Anne Rice originally wanted to act the part of Lestat in "Interview
with a Vampire".
He lives in Los Angeles with his wife
and enjoys gardening.
